Output 366f7dfeb51c26f5938ccdf7dba37315241da04649fb5cfaadfe028ea99b5064:0

value
15623981
script pubkey
OP_0 OP_PUSHBYTES_20 884e88f53d6a97d0344f2f79466133fa14fe6698
address
bc1q3p8g3afad2taqdz09au5vcfnlg20ue5cmwelly
transaction
366f7dfeb51c26f5938ccdf7dba37315241da04649fb5cfaadfe028ea99b5064